Help! Cannot memorize my lab values

Help! I am so upset, frantic, that I cannot remember 6 lab values for a test on Monday. I can usually remember things, but I guess numbers is not one of them. Does anyone have any ideas on how to make it easy to remember numbers for these? I studied and studied off and on for 2 days, nothing is sticking!

The first set of these is daunting but you will get them due to sheer repetition. Try this:

Make 6 flash cards with the name on one side and the value on the other. Go through them. Each time you get one right, put it in the "Right" pile. Each time you get one wrong, put it in the "Wrong" pile.

Keep going through them until you consistently create one pile. (Hopefully the right one)
